How To Be The Best ‘YOU’ In Your Next Audition!

​Everyone knows ‘FIRST IMPRESSIONS COUNT and boy is that true. 

Whether you are fresh to the industry or preparing yourself for your next audition, we all have one thing in common,
​we all want to make the Right Impression! I
n this industry the audition is the prime time to make that initial impression. We want to give you some key tips to make sure that you bring the BEST YOU to the casting room. 
​

No one is perfect and being nervous is natural, but you can use that to help you prepare more effectively!
Picture

​Here are a few tips to help you BE THE BEST YOU!

FACE - EYES, MOUTH and EARS…
Make eye contact with everyone you meet, in and around your audition environment. This, for one, projects confidence, professionalism and maturity and  also helps you remember faces… very important faces. 

Smile, simply because smiles are contagious and they are lovely to look at. Everyone likes a smile.

"The biggest communication problem is we don’t listen to understand.
We listen to reply."

“Ears…?!?!” I hear you say. Ears are for listening and listening is vital when you first meet someone.
Listen for names (and remembering it).
Listen for instruction and direction to show focus and adaptability.
Listen to feedback and be prepared to progress from it. 




Picture
Picture
CONFIDENCE
Be confident in being you. Know who you are as a person as well as a performer and know what you are capable of. 
BE YOURSELF, BRING YOUR INDIVIDUALITY, BRING YOUR PERSONALITY.
This makes it more interesting and memorable during the audition process.
It will also take the edge off if you stay real to who you are.
You never know what a casting director is looking for, whether that is in the present or for future projects.
​They will like you for being you… and therefore they will remember YOU. 

Be confident and BE HUMBLE 

THE 3 P’s
 BE PUNCTUAL… never just ‘on time’. 
BE PREPARED - and remain focused on what is happening at that very second.
BE PRESENT- It is very easy to tell if your mind isn’t present and this can effect your experience.
Blink and the audition is over… so fully commit to each second of the process.
 Don’t anticipate what is about to happen in the room.
Go with the flow and be prepared for anything!

BE POLITE
Manors are free!
A ‘thank you’ can go a long way and it shows your gratitude for the opportunity to be in the room.
ALWAYS be polite to everyone you meet.
You never know who knows who and ‘word of mouth' is a powerful tool in this industry.
It is the little things that leave a lasting impression. 

PRACTICE 
No body is perfect,  but you have POTENTIAL and that is why you are asked to auditions. Always remember ...
POTENTIAL COMES FROM THE WORK YOU PUT INTO YOUR DREAMS! 
 If you put the time in to dig deep and learn your craft you should feel prepared.
Being prepared will help you feel less nervous and you’ll be more PRESENT … you see, it all links together. 
Picture
Picture



​​​If you CONFIDENTLY put these tips into PRACTICE and continue to be 
'THE BEST YOU' 
you’ll be making a great impression in no time. 

Stay humble and work hard but most of all ENJOY THE MOMENT. ​​

Five Top Tips for Improving Your Acting CV

Everyone is looking for the best way to get into the casting studio! Here are some key tips on how to keep progressing in your career and build your CV from the casting team at IPM Acting Academy!
Show Your Skills
A good way to make your CV unique and stand out is to include a list of your specific skills. These skills could be anything from stage fighting to sports or baking. Anything to set you apart from competition. ​
Picture
Picture
Professional headshots!

Invest in a nice set of headshots that are professional and showcase you as an actor. This is the first thing casting is going to look at before anything else you submit.
Have a strong accent list

The most obscure and specific accents you can do the more you will stand out to casting directors, RP and standard American are great but every actor can do these, so get practicing the more specific ones. You could also use an  asterisk (*), to highlight your native accent.
Picture
Tailor your CV
​

Know your casting type. This doesn’t mean putting all of your ‘eggs in one basket’ it merely means knowing what roles you do and don’t fit and including skills that relate to that and tailoring your show reel and production photos to this.
Build a Show Reel
​
Spend time creating a showreel that showcases your character range and shows casting directors what you can do. Having a strong and professional showreel is very beneficial and will stand you above and make you stand out to casting directors.
